Abstract

Purpose

The purpose of this paper is to propose a novel managerial approach for improving traditional intellectual capital (IC) management, and its other latter improved approaches, by integrating the comprehensive IC model with more reliable decision science methods, including the Delphi technique and the analytic network process. This proposed integration endeavors to resolve the issues of IC management related to intuitive decisions by executives and the lack of information regarding the relationships among the considered elements.

Design/methodology/approach

The proposed method was applied to a real case study of a logistics organization. This application is expected to increase the IC study in this field since logistics is identified as an underdeveloped business in the field of IC management. In this study, the proposed method was used to identify the priorities of IC management of the firm.

Findings

The obtained results showed that the method provides a new managerial approach to IC management by conveying the important weights and priorities of the major and minor IC elements of a logistics business. The obtained outcome also confirmed the results of past studies.

Originality/value

This study provides a systematic and scientific decision framework that improves previous IC management approaches. This proposed method conveys a new management approach by including proper decision science methods with the comprehensive IC framework. This hybrid concept has not been explored by previous IC management approaches.
